E3 2019 EA Play -- Star Wars Jedi: Fallen Order Sees The Return Of Familiar Faces

EA may have left the circuit of several press conferences that precede E3, but it's still a part of the show with EA Play. E3 2019 is no different, and EA has kicked off its annual show with Star Wars Jedi: Fallen Order, providing the first official look at its gameplay and "thoughtful" lightsaber combat. Trailers also revealed how Fallen Order will tie back into the greater Star Wars universe, showcasing a few familiar faces.

Particularly, Saw Gerrera made an appearance early in the gameplay reveal and is working alongside Jedi Fallen Order's protagonist Cal Kestis. Saw is leading a charge to free Wookies on Kashyyyk which is under control of the Empire. Saw gives Cal a map to pursue this mission.

Saw first made his appearance in Star Wars lore with The Clone Wars animated series, and was an important character in the movie Star Wars: Rogue One where he was portrayed by actor Forest Whitaker.

Developed by Respawn--also responsible for Titanfall, Titanfall 2, and Apex Legends--Star Wars Jedi: Fallen Order is an entirely single-player game with no microtransactions--pretty surprising for an EA title, but a welcome one. Respawn is also working on a Titanfall project but that's been delayed to 2020 at the earliest so that 2019's focus remains on Fallen Order and Apex Legends.

Fallen Order is the story of Cal Kestis, a Jedi padawan that never finished his training and became a Knight. The story takes place right after Order 66 is declared, putting it between the events of Revenge of the Sith and A New Hope. Cal hides from the Empire as a salvager on the Outer Rim, until he's discovered as a Force user. Now on the run, Cal needs to rely on his minimalistic training to escape from the masked Second Sister--one of Darth Vader's skilled Jedi-hunting Inquisitors--and the Purge Troopers. He won't be completely alone though, as Cal's journey across the galaxy sees him discovering a surviving Jedi Knight.

Star Wars Jedi: Fallen Order is releasing on November 15 for Xbox One, PS4, and PC.
